
In 2005 Congress enacted hybrid automobile tax credits legislation that can be very beneficial for taxpayers who purchase hybrid vehicles. The legislation took affect on January 1, 2006 and continues until December 31, 2010. You must be the original owner in order to qualify for this tax credit, and leasing a new hybrid does not qualify. Not all hybrid vehicles manufactured are available for this tax credit and when a car makers meets 60,000 quarterly number of sales of hybrid automobiles the credit is reduced.
The IRS has approved the following models for hybrid tax credit accompanied by the credit amount:
Model Year 2008
Ford Escape 2WD Hybrid — $3,000
Ford Escape 4WD Hybrid — $2,200
Mazda Tribute 2WD Hybrid — $3,000
Mazda Tribute 4WD Hybrd — $2,200
Mercury Mariner 2WD Hybrid — $3,000
Mercury Mariner 4WD Hybrid — $2,200
Model Year 2007
Chevrolet Silverado 2WD Hybrid Pickup Truck — $250
Chevrolet Silverado 4WD Hybrid Pickup Truck — $650
Ford Escape Hybrid 2WD — $2,600
Ford Escape Hybrid 4WD — $1,950
GMC Sierra 2WD Hybrid Pickup Truck — $250
GMC Sierra 4WD Hybrid Pickup Truck — $650
Honda Accord Hybrid AT — $1,300
Honda Accord Hybrid Navi AT — $1,300
Honda Civic GX — $4,000
Honda Civic Hybrid CVT — $2,100
Lexus GS 450h — $775
Lexus RX 400h 2WD and 4WD — $1,100
Mercury Mariner 4WD Hybrid — $1,950
Nissan Altima Hybrid — $2,350
Saturn Aura Hybrid — $1,300
Saturn Vue Green Line — $650
Toyota Camry Hybrid — $1,300
Toyota Prius — $1,575
Toyota Highlander Hybrid 2WD and 4WD — $1,300
Model Year 2006
Chevrolet Silverado 2WD Hybrid Pickup Truck — $250
Chevrolet Silverado 4WD Hybrid Pickup Truck — $650
Ford Escape Hybrid (Front) 2WD — $2,600
Ford Escape Hybrid 4WD — $1,950
GMC Sierra 2WD Hybrid Pickup Truck — $250
GMC Sierra 4WD Hybrid Pickup Truck — $650
Honda Accord Hybrid AT w/updated calibration and Navi AT w/updated calibration — $1,300
Honda Civic GX — $4,000
Honda Civic Hybrid CVT — $2,100
Honda Insight CVT — $1,450
Lexus RX400h 2WD — $1,100
Lexus RX400h 4WD — $1,100
Mercury Mariner Hybrid 4WD — $1,950
Toyota Highlander 2WD Hybrid — $1,300
Toyota Highlander 4WD Hybrid — $1,300
Toyota Prius — $1,575
Model Year 2005
Ford Escape 2 WD Hybrid — $2,600
Ford Escape 4 WD Hybrid — $1,950
Honda Accord Hybrid AT and Navi AT — $650
Honda Civic GX — $4,000 ††
Honda Civic Hybrid MT and CVT — $1,700
Honda Insight CVT — $1,450
Toyota Prius — $1,575†
Granting Agency |
Requirements |
Colorado |
All hybrid vehicles are eligible for up to $4,310 depending on the model purchased |
Connecticut |
All HEV's are exempt from state sales tax |
Louisiana |
a state tax credit of 2% of the total cost of the HEV or $1,500 whichever is less |
New Mexico |
Exemption to all HEVs rated at 27.5 mpg or higher are exempt from the excise tax for the original owner from July 1, 2004 through June 30, 2009 |
Oregon |
Business Energy Tax Credit of 35% is available for system costs or equipment and is spread out over five years for: |
Oregon |
Up to a $1,500 Residential Tax Credit is available for the purchase of either an HEV or a dual-fuel vehicle |
Pennsylvania |
a $500 rebate for all new hybrid, bi-fuel, dual-fuel, or dedicated alternative fuel vehicles |
South Carolina |
state tax credit of 20% of the federal tax credit |
Tennessee |
reduces sales tax rate for hybrid vehicles to 3.5% |
Utah |
an income tax credit for 50% of the incremental cost ($3,000 maximum) of a clean-fuel vehicle built by an original equipment manufacturer and/or an income tax credit for 50% of the cost ($2,500 maximum) of the after-market conversion of vehicles purchased after January 1, 2001 and registered in Utah |
Insurance Discounts
· Farmers Insurance Group of Companies offers a 10% discount on auto insurance for hybrid automobiles. The discount only applies to certain types of coverage and may not be available in all states
· Traveler’s Insurance is offering a 10% discount on insurance for hybrid vehicles. The discount only applies to certain types of coverage and may not be available in all states.
